The runway
of the Spring-Summer 2016 edition of Amazon India Fashion Week (AIFW) will
platform the fashion statement of 56 designers, who will showcase their
collections at the five-day event through 30 shows here.

In total, 115 designers -- on the runway and
stall area -- are taking part in the event, which will begin from October 7 at
the NSIC Grounds here.
The organising body Fashion Design Council of
India (FDCI) announced the schedule of shows lined up and the list of
participating designers on Wednesday.
FDCI
president Sunil Sethi noted that the edition will be an "exuberant
spectacle of the best talents from all over the country".
"I'm delighted to announce the schedule for
the upcoming season of AIFW, as we are geared up for a hearty mix of
established gurus and newcomers, who will add buoyancy to the event,"
Sethi said in a statement.
Susan Saideman, head of Amazon Fashion, said
that one can "look forward to a promising and exciting" event.
Sanjay Garg of the Raw Mango will open the
Spring-Summer edition, while the name of the finale designer is yet to be
announced.
